Degree 3 autism generally refers to someone that requires a high amount of assistance in their everyday life.
Degree 1 autism, on the various other hand, is when somebody calls for some support, however assistance is just minimally required. Level 2 remains in between level 1 and degree 3 pertaining to just how much support a person needs in their everyday life. More particularly, the DSM-4 included DSM-5 Autism Criteria autism within a classification of conditions known as Pervasive Developing Disorders (PDDs). All PDDs in the DSM-4 consisted of Autistic Problem, Asperger's Disorder, Rett's Condition, Childhood years Disintegrative Condition, and Pervasive Developing Disorder Not Or Else Defined (PDD-NOS). The DSM-4 considered autism range problem to consist of Autistic Condition, Asperger's Disorder, and Pervasive Developmental Problem. PDD-NOS is often described as "subthreshold autism," as it is a term utilized to describe an individual that has some however not all symptoms of autism. The idea of an autism range represents a standard change in just how we view and come close to autism. Instead of unique categories, autism is currently comprehended as a continuum of neurodevelopmental problems. This spectrum design acknowledges the substantial variability in signs and symptoms and seriousness among individuals with autism.
